New Temperature-Hardened
Optical Ethernet Switch Supports Distances up to 100 Km

IRVINE, CA ----Available
in a temperature-hardened version for harsh environments, the
new Fiber Optic Ethernet Switch from TC Communications
supports distances up to 100km.
The TC3705 Fiber Optic Ethernet Switch provides
four 10/100M Auto-Sensing UTP ports and one fiber optic
100Base-FX port. It is available multimode or single mode
(1300/1550nm) and supports full or half-duplex operation.
The TC3705 is available in three temperature
versions. The standard version supports temperature ranges
from -10oC to 50oC; the “Hi-Temp”
version supports ranges from -20oC to 70oC;
and, the “Hardened” version supports ranges from -40oC
to 80oC and exceeds all pertinent environmental and
temperature specifications for Utility and Traffic Control
environments.
Because the TC3705 is based on the latest
switching technology it eliminates most congestion problems,
especially those related to the contention-orientated Ethernet
CSMA/CD protocol. As a result, it creates efficient
sub-divided switched LANs to provide full and transparent
bandwidth for each segment.
